JYSS was held three weeks before SSS2007. About 60 youth include university and high school students and people working in NGOs and companies joined this 3 days program. We set the goals of each day; Learn more about sustainability, Create more for our future, Communicate more for actions and collaboration. Participants learned and discussed how to [...]
